walnut desk

By unclejim, 13 July, 2013
Description

walnut desk, victorian design. opens up to reveal compartments. has letter size compartment in middle with two small drawers on each side. has two small compartments on each side. has pull out work surface. has large drawer under work surface three letter paper sizes wide. deep drawer. strong two leg sistem, one on each side with a wooden foot bar in the middle.foot bar has been gluded together. it will support a foot and leg. top folds down to hide contents. purchased in sharon ontario. wilhelm furniture co. stugis, michigan.
